the genus cupressus, whose taxonomy has been reviewed eight times during the last 80 years, includes to date twenty five species of evergreen plants diffused in the mediterranean area, in the sahara, in northern-western america, in central china. cupréssus is the latin name of the mediterranean cypress ( cupressus sempervirens - l. 1753 ) that comes from the greek “kypárissos”, in its turn of acadian origin (mesopotamia, iii century bc): “kapárru-isu”: “solid tree”, that is, robust tree.
